<description>&lt;br&gt;The Blake &amp;amp; Black kennel will enter the $60,000 3/8 Mile Derby with three entries. BOW LAIDTHELAW, O YA PATCH and O YA DASHER. The Bean &amp;amp; Stout kennel will enter the finals with two entries, ASTAR DOMINO and ASTAR FLOWER. This could have easily read the other way around with Blake &amp;amp; Black two entries and Bean &amp;amp; Stout three entries. Greyhounds O YA DASHER and A STAR SILVER tied in points however the tie-breaker rules to make the finals are most 1st, 2nd, 3rd, and so on, in the 3/8 Mile Derby qualifying rounds. This gave O YA DASHER the nod to make the finals.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;</description>

<description>&lt;strong&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;strong&gt;&lt;strong&gt;&lt;div align=&quot;right&quot;&gt;&lt;em&gt;by Mark Pendgraft 6/25/08&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;div&gt;&lt;strong&gt;With the heat index of 95 and the greyhounds racing over the 679 yard course, the Quarter-Finals would test the greyhounds athletic abilities.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;The first two rounds of the $60,000 3/8 Mile Derby, the Plum Creek Kennel struggled on getting wins, with only one winner. However the Quarter-Finals were very good to the Plum Creek Kennel. &lt;strong&gt;U CHECKIN ME OUT&lt;/strong&gt; won a very tough race, beating two undefeated greyhounds in the 3/8 Mile Derby, ASTAR FLOWER and O YA PATCH. To be able to pull off a victory in a tough field show that if U CHECKIN ME OUT can make it to the finals she could win. It was just the opposite for &lt;strong&gt;TRIP IS ON&lt;/strong&gt;. The race she won was against a weak field, however a win is a win. TRIP IS ON will need help just to make it to the finals and if she does will need a lot of help in the finals to pull off a victory.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;A new Sheriff is in town, &lt;strong&gt;BOW LAIDTHELAW!&lt;/strong&gt; He has clearly made a statement in the first three rounds of the $60,000 3/8 Mile Derby. BOW LAIDTHELAW has &amp;ldquo;laid the law&amp;rdquo; and looks unbeatable. He has won the first three rounds by an average of 7 lengths, and has earned enough to make the finals, however BOW LAIDTHELAW must still run in the Semi-Finals. BOW LAIDTHELAW is out of &lt;em&gt;(Dodgem by Design &amp;ndash; Bow Moneybags)&lt;/em&gt; and is owned by Neal Blake and currently races for the Blake &amp;amp; Black Kennel.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;strong&gt;BE MY LIL PUNKIN&lt;/strong&gt; made a good move against &lt;strong&gt;NMS LOOSE CANNON&lt;/strong&gt;, shutting her off going into the far turn. With this move BE MY LIL PUNKIN was able to hold off any pressure. This was BE MY LIL PUNKINS second win in a row. With 40 points she should be in the finals and she will make the finals an interesting race. NMS LOOSE CANNON finished third, this is typical if she gets cut off. Don&amp;rsquo;t count out NMS LOOSE CANNON just because she had some trouble in one race. She can still make the finals.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;During the Quarter-Finals the weather was clear but you could still hear thunder, &lt;strong&gt;RUMBLING THUNDER&lt;/strong&gt;. He broke on top and went box to wire to pick up a win during the Quarter-Finals, however the race was a weak race and he will still need a lot of help to make the finals.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;/strong&gt;</description>
